Added adaptec 1220SA
Recently purchsed an ML115 G5 and have installed RAID disks using the on board raid controller ports 0 and 1. Raid is dsiabled on the other ports. I need to install a quantum DLTV4 SATA tape drive but the onboard controller does not support this device and so I have tried installing an adaptec 1220SA controller but the system will not boot when this card is installed. It does not have any raid arrays configured and I have tried disabling BBS. The boot process goes through the usual steps and does detect the controller correctly but after the "boot in 10 secs..." message the screnn goes blank with a flashing cursor in the top left corner and does nothing more. It looks like it is trying to boot off the adaptec card but the bios is set to boot first from CD then from the on board Nvidia raid array. I have another ML115 G5 which does not have the on board raid configured and when the adaptec card is installed in this the OS boots OK. Any ideas?

Re: Added adaptec 1220SA
Update: After further investigation I have discovered that the problem is not related to the adaptec card as the same symptoms occur when any SATA controller is used. It appears that when another internal card is used the system will always try to boot from this even though the boot order in bios is set to boot from the onboard device. Is this a problem with the Proliant ML115 G5? and if not how do I get around this.
